1. Introduction This oil painting presents a powerful and mysterious image of a winged statue bathed in moonlight. The dramatic vertical composition immediately captures the viewer's attention, drawing the eye toward the night sky. It serves as a captivating exploration of light and form within a solemn, spiritual setting. 2. Description At the center stands a winged female figure wearing a laurel wreath, draped in white robes. In the dark background, a bright full moon shines through heavy clouds, casting a cool light. Dark foliage in the foreground adds depth, framing the monumental stone structure in the lower section. 3. Analysis The defining feature of this work is the sharp contrast between bright moonlight and deep shadows. Thick brushstrokes from the impasto technique give the stone statue a tangible, highly textured weight. The low-angle perspective successfully emphasizes the monumental scale and divine authority of the sculpted figure. 4. Interpretation and Evaluation Beyond a simple depiction, the painting symbolizes spiritual transcendence and the human aspiration for triumph. The contrast between the solid statue and the passing clouds beautifully speaks of eternity and change. This balance of classical order and emotional brushwork demonstrates a high level of artistic skill. 5. Conclusion While the dramatic moonlight first attracts the eye, closer study reveals the rich, textured details. This harmonious blend of silence and movement makes the painting a memorable and timeless work of art. The pale glow against the dark sky leaves a lasting impression on the viewer's mind.
